I will illustrate a general approach to solving quadratic equations, as the information provided has similarities to a quadratic equation of the form ax² + bx + c = 0, where a, b, and c are coefficients.

To solve a quadratic equation, you can either use the quadratic formula, complete the square, or factor if applicable. The quadratic formula is x = (-b ± √(b² - 4ac))/(2a).
